11/28/19 – Stranded Subjects on Peavine

SAR Staff and the SVU responded to the Virginia St. entrance to Peavine to locate and transport five subjects that were stranded during a snowstorm on the west side of Peavine. Side x sides were not able to get to the location, so a snowcat was brought in to rescue the individuals. All subjects were transported down to staging.

11/1/19 – Overdue Hunter

SAR Staff, Hasty Team, RAVEN, and the SVU responded to an area near Old Camp, north of SR447 to search for an overdue elderly hunter. Using information from the reporting party (her hunting partner) and statistical probability information, the missing person was located approximately 3.5 miles from the point last seen. RAVEN guided a ground unit to the location, and she was transported to staging.

10/21/19 – Stranded Hiker and Dog

SAR Staff and the Hasty Team responded to the Chimney Beach parking lot to locate and rescue a stranded off-trail hiker and his 165lb dog that had hiked to the Marlette Lake area. He subject and dog were located in a creek drainage area and were guided back to the trail and down to the staging location.
